Can I play PS2 on PSP?

No. The PSP cannot play PS2 games. The PS2 is a more powerful machine, with a different architecture. There are, however, ports and versions of PS2 games that (sometimes) may play similar, like GTA Vice City Stories, God of War: Chain of Olympus, or Persona 2.

Can my PS5 play PS2?

Can You Play PS1, PS2, or PS3 Games on the PS5? Despite growing rumors leading up to the launch, it's not possible to play PS1, PS2, or PS3 games on the PS5. The PS5's backward compatibility ends with the PS4. Still, there are other ways you can play older PlayStation games on the latest Sony console.

Is the PS2 fully backwards compatible?

The PlayStation 2 was designed to be backward compatible with PlayStation games. However, not all PlayStation games work on the PlayStation 2. In addition, later models of the PlayStation 2 console could not play all of the games that were released for prior versions of the PlayStation 2.

Is PSP obsolete?

Hardware shipments of the PSP ended worldwide in 2014; production of UMDs ended when the last Japanese factory producing them closed in late 2016.

Is PS2 obsolete?

It continued to be produced until 2013 when Sony finally announced that it had been discontinued after over twelve years of production, one of the longest lifespans of any video game console. By the end of its life, the new games were launched posthumously for the console.

Is there a real PS Vita emulator?

Vita3K is the world's first functional experimental open-source PlayStation Vita emulator for Windows, Linux, macOS and Android. Please note that the purpose of the emulator is not to enable illegal activity.
